Change Bin Width in Excel on Mac

Accessing Histogram Options

To adjust the bin width for a histogram in Excel on Mac, begin by creating your histogram. If you encounter issues altering the number of bins, ensure you are selecting the correct feature by right-clicking (or Control-clicking) on the histogram itself to access 'Format Axis'.

Formatting Axis for Bin Adjustment

Within the 'Format Axis' pane, look for the bin width options. If you cannot find the option to change the bins, it could be due to using an older version of Excel or a different problem with the interface. Ensure that you are in the histogram's 'Format Axis' section and not another chart element.

Setting Specific Bin Counts

For users attempting to set a specific number of bins, such as four, you will input your desired number directly into the 'Bin width' box within the 'Format Axis' pane. Confirm your input by pressing Enter. If the 'Bin width' box is not visible, check for updates to your Excel version or consult Excel's support resources for Mac-specific instructions.

Use Cases for Excel Mac Bin Width Customization

Adjusting Data Visualization Granularity in Histograms

Fine-tune how detailed your data appears by adjusting histogram bin widths. This allows you to either see broad patterns with wider bins or examine detailed distributions with narrower bins.

Creating Custom Frequency Distribution Intervals

Set specific interval ranges that make sense for your particular dataset. This is especially useful when analyzing data that doesn't fit well into Excel's default bin sizes.

Optimizing Chart Readability for Presentations

Enhance the visual clarity of your data by adjusting bin widths until your histogram tells the right story. This ensures your audience can easily grasp the key insights from your data presentation.

Tailoring Data Representation for Different Audiences

Customize bin widths based on your audience's expertise level and needs. Technical audiences might appreciate finer granularity, while executive audiences might benefit from broader groupings that emphasize trends.

Standardizing Bin Sizes for Data Comparison

Create consistent bin widths across multiple datasets to enable accurate comparisons. This standardization is crucial when analyzing related data sets or conducting comparative research.
